Auditing events for IBM Db2 Warehouse as a Service

Auditing events for IBM Db2 Warehouse as a Service

IBM Cloud® services, such as IBM® Db2® Warehouse as a Service, generate activity tracking events.

Activity tracking events report on activities that change the state of a service in IBM Cloud. You can use the events to investigate abnormal activity and critical actions and to comply with regulatory audit requirements.

You can use IBM Cloud Activity Tracker Event Routing, a platform service, to route auditing events in your account to destinations of your choice by configuring targets and routes that define where activity tracking events are sent. Platform events

The following table lists the actions that generate an event:

Actions that generate platform events
Action Description
dashdb.instance.create An event is generated when you provision a service instance.
dashdb.instance.update An event is generated when you rename a service instance or when you change the service plan.
dashdb.instance.delete An event is generated when a service instance is deleted.
dashdb.instance.schedule_reclaim An event is generated when a service instance is pending_reclamation.
dashdb.instance.restore An event is generated when a service instance is restored.

The following table lists the actions that generate an event for managing service credentials that are associated to a service instance:

Actions that generate service credentials events
Action Description
service_name.key.create An event is generated when an API key is created for a service instance through the Service credentials section of the service instance UI.
service_name.key.delete An event is generated when an API key that is associated with a service instance is deleted from the Service credentials section of the service instance UI.
